Paper Plate Pumpkin (Mask)

10/24/2014

 
Picture
Supplies Needed; Toilet paper roll, green construction paper, green pipe cleaner, black pen, orange paint, a black pen, scissors, and glue.


Directions; 
Cut out the center of your plate, and paint it orange. Cut a leaf shape, from your green construction paper, and draw on leaf lines as desired. Glue pieces together (as seen above).

Halloween Math Ideas

10/30/2013

 

Picture
Estimating: Show children a jar filled with Halloween inspired objects and let them guess how many objects are in the jar. Then have the children help you to count the objects.

Number Writing Practice: Create numbers using candies.


Picture
Picture
Patterns: Give children materials to create patterns such as AB patterns.

Pumpkin Seed Graph

10/26/2013

 
Read the book: “Seed, Sprout, Pumpkin, Pie” Jill Esbaum
Picture

Picture

Picture
Materials needed: 3 pumpkins of different sizes, pumpkin knife, large spoons, 3 trays, poster board.

Directions: Purchase 3 pumpkins of three different sizes. Let the children help you open the top of each pumpkin. Set each pumpkin on its own tray. Let the children clean out all the seeds from each pumpkin. Have the children (with help) count out the seeds from each pumpkin and make a graph with the poster board. Take pictures for the graph poster board.

Fun: Clean the seeds and bake them for a treat!

Felt Pumpkins

10/24/2013

 

Picture
Have children cut out a pumpkin, stem, and a face out of felt to make their own Jack-O-Lantern. Or you can pre-cut the pieces with extra pieces so that the children can make different faces.

Pumpkin Soup

10/23/2013

 

Picture
Read the book: Pumpkin Soup by Helen Cooper
This beautifully illustrated book is about three animal friends making pumpkin soup the same way, every day, until one wants to switch jobs. The friends disagree and their friendships is put to the test.
Picture
Picture
Supplies:
  • Water table (if one is not available a roasting pan or plastic tub will work too)
  • Water bottles with orange colored water (red & yellow food coloring added to water)
  • Plastic bowls
  • Ladle
  • Pumpkin shaped ice cubes or plastic pumpkins (usually can find at local dollar store)
  • Pumpkin Pie Spice (optional)
Directions:

Have a group of children work together to use the supplies given to them to make a pumpkin soup.

Pumpkin Spice Rice Krispies

10/23/2013

 
Supplies:
  • 13 x 9 pan; well-greased with butter or cooking spray
  • 3 Tablespoons unsalted butter
  • 1/4  cup of canned pumpkin puree
  • 4 cups mini marshmallows
  • 1/4  teaspoon vanilla extract
  • ½ teaspoon pumpkin pie spice or ¼ teaspoon ground nutmeg and 1/8 teaspoon ground cloves
  •  ½ teaspoon ground cinnamon
  • 6 cups crispy rice cereal
Picture
Picture
Picture
Picture
Instructions:
With adult supervision- In a large pot, melt butter over medium heat. Stir in the pumpkin puree and heat  for 2-3 minutes. Fold in marshmallows, stirring constantly until all marshmallows are melted.

Remove from heat, stir in vanilla, pumpkin pie spice, and cinnamon. Cool the pumpkin marshmallow mixture at room temperature for 15-20 minutes (the cooling helps avoid soggy treats).

Once cooled, add the crispy rice cereal and stir until cereal is well-coated. Pour mixture into prepared baking pan, spread out evenly and gently press down with a rubber spatula or butter hands. Refrigerate to set for at least 1 hour. Cut into squares and enjoy!

Store in an airtight container up to one week.
